Our survey of the brokerage space ...Treasury Bills or T-Bills are some of the safest investments in Canada. These are issued by the Provincial or Federal governments to raise capital. These are guaranteed return assets and can be held in both registered and non-registered investment accounts. T-Bills can be purchased directly from most banks in Canada.

A fixed annuity is the most straightforward kind of annuity. It offers a contractually guaranteed rate of return on your investment and will pay out over a specified period of time ...WebJul 16, 2020 · These investments give regular income, including regular monthly income and can satisfy a senior citizens’ day-to-day expenses.
